#adaf54 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#adaf54 is composed of 67.8% red, 68.6%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 52%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 61.3 degrees, a saturation of 36.3% and a lightness of 50.8%. #adaf54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#5b5f00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#adaf54

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#fafaf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#adaf54

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#88887b is the less saturated color, while #f7fc07 is the most saturated one.
